Usages of demo
でも、 その 話 は 冗談 で は なく、 本気 だった そう です。demo, sono hanasi ha zyoudan de ha naku, honki datta sou desu.
But I heard that story was not a joke; she was serious.
この 本 は 面白い です。 でも、 少し 難しい です。kono hon ha omosiroi desu. demo, sukosi muzukasii desu.
This book is interesting, but it is a little difficult.
